Man killed while felling trees

A 29-year-old man has been killed while felling trees on a farm, say police.

The man was working at Auchendorie Farm near Kirriemuir in Angus at 1.45pm when the incident happened. It is understood he was crushed by a tree.

Police and an ambulance crew were scrambled to the scene.

Equipment on the farm was used to release the man from under the tree but he was pronounced dead at the scene.

A spokesman for the police said: "There was an industrial accident which was fatal. It resulted in the death of a 29-year-old man at Auchendorie Farm near Kirriemuir.

"A report will be sent to the procurator fiscal."
